Beats
London Studio | Sony Computer Entertainment

Beats is one of the rare games that simply can't be done on any other system. The game will let you turn the music stored on your PSP Memory Stick into DDR-styled levels. Traxxpad
Definitive Studios | Eidos

Shame on Eidos for failing to promote Traxxpad at all. It's not a game, but rather an application that lets you create, mix and sample tracks on the go with your PSP. Traxxpad blends the power of sequencers, drum machines, and keyboards while simultaneously making the equipment easy to use and accessible, allowing anyone to create, mix and sample their own tracks at home or on-the-go.
